Output 8ebacee044cec64bbf5a605d84db91dd57032f4c4a8a2fb64a253de756c19d82:0

value
255998571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d93ba518da500227f30a138370043fde1550f5 OP_EQUAL
address
369JbN5WBEgaBrEPBe6EsxoTfEkvs7t1jK
transaction
8ebacee044cec64bbf5a605d84db91dd57032f4c4a8a2fb64a253de756c19d82
confirmations
356156
spent
true